Code of Conduct for Players, Parents, Spectators & Coaches

Introduction


Godfrey Parks and Recreation (GPRD) is a community organization that sponsors youth leagues emphasizing fun, fair play and sportsmanship. The mission of GPRD is to offer the maximum amount of opportunity to as many participants as possible. To better achieve this goal, we are outlining a Code of Conduct for all parents, coaches and players involved in GPRD League play.

The Code of Conduct is a written contract between the parents, players and coaches to abide by the rules and regulations of the game as well as maintain a cooperative attitude and uphold the ideals of fair play and sportsmanship. This contract is more than just paper; it is the essence of our goals and objectives and thus, adherence to it is of primary importance.

Children who wish to play, parents who want their children to play, and coaches who wish to coach on teams sanctioned by GPRD are required to agree to and sign this Code of Conduct.

Players Code of Conduct

All players will...

  • Display good sportsmanship and team play.
  • Follow the directions of the Coaching staff.
  • Show respect for all opponents, coaches, players, umpires, league officials and spectators.
  • Make every attempt to be on time and ready to play for all games and practices.
  • Inform coaching staff in a timely manner when unable to attend practice or games.
  • Encourage good sportsmanship from fellow players, coaches, officials and parents at every game and practice by demonstrating good sportsmanship.
  • Expect to receive a fair and equal amount of playing time.
  • Treat my coaches, other players, officials and fans with respect regardless of race, sex, creed, or abilities and I will expect to be treated accordingly
  • Deserve to have fun during my sports experience and will alert parents or coaches if it stops being fun.
  • Deserve to play in an environment that is free of drugs, tobacco, and alcohol and expect adults to refrain from their use at all youth sports events. 
  • Understand if a player, coach or spectator is removed from the facility for inappropriate behavior, the team they are affiliated with will have to forfeit the game and the person(s) removed will not be able to return for the team’s next game.
  • Encourage my parents to be involved with my team in some capacity because it’s important to me.
  • Do my very best in school.
  • Remember that sports are an opportunity to learn and have fun.

All players will not....

  • Taunt or humiliate any other player
  • Abuse, mistreat or mishandle and GPRD equipment or personal/other people's property
  • Threaten or fight any person while at any GPRD game or practice 


Conclusion

GPRD/Village of Godfrey reserves the right to impose penalties, including, without limitation, player, coach, and/or guardian/family/friends game suspensions, dismissal from the team, suspension or revocation of GRPD league membership for serious or repeated violation of the Code of Conduct or other conduct deemed to be harmful to GPRD. By signing this agreement, you assume responsibility for yourself, your immediate family , and any guest/family members in attendance for your child participating withing the GPRD league.
